Serviceable Available Market (SAM): Focused on Japan’s domestic power generation sector, representing roughly USD 300 million, accounting for the country’s energy mix, regulatory environment, and existing infrastructure investments. Serviceable Obtainable Market (SOM): Realistically attainable share within Japan, considering current market penetration, competitive landscape, and growth trends, estimated at USD 90-120 million over the next 3-5 years. Market Segmentation Logic and Boundaries Application Segments: Fire detection systems, suppression systems (water-based, gas-based, foam), fire alarm panels, and integrated safety management solutions. Power Generation Types: Thermal (coal, gas), nuclear, renewable (solar, wind), and hybrid systems. Customer Types: Power plant operators, EPC contractors, government agencies, and independent power producers. Geographical Focus: Primarily Japan, with potential for regional expansion within Asia-Pacific in future phases. Adoption Rates and Penetration Scenarios Current Penetration: Estimated at 35-40% among existing power plants, driven by compliance with Japan’s rigorous safety standards. Growth Assumptions: Adoption rate expected to increase by 8-10% annually, supported by new plant constructions, retrofitting initiatives, and stricter safety regulations. Growth Drivers and Demand Acceleration Factors Regulatory Compliance: Japan’s strict fire safety standards (e.g., Fire Service Act, Nuclear Regulation Authority guidelines) necessitate advanced fire protection systems. Technological Innovation: Adoption of IoT-enabled sensors, AI-driven detection algorithms, and eco-friendly suppression agents. Infrastructure Modernization: Retrofitting aging plants and expanding renewable capacity create demand for scalable, adaptable solutions. Environmental & Safety Priorities: Increasing focus on risk mitigation and safety culture within the energy sector.
